Symposium in Lugano
John Paul II, a legislator of the Church: fundamentals, innovations and perspectives
Lugano on 22-23 March 2012
The Symposium, jointly organized by the Foundation of John Paul II (The Centre for Research and Documentation of the Pontificate) and the Institute of Canon Law and Comparative Studies of Religion (Theological Faculty of Lugano), will be held in Aula Magna of the University of Italian Switzerland in Lugano, on 22-23 March 2012.
The symposium is to present the contribution of John Paul II in ecclesiastical law. During his pontificate two Codes of Canon Law for the Latin Church and the Code of Canons of the Eastern Churches were promulgated. Did the Pope give the foundation for a new hermeneutics of ecclesiastical law? Did he open new perspectives for its application? These and similar questions will be answered by the invited guests, experts in the field of legal science.
